About The Kmart Wishing Tree Appeal is Australia’s largest Christmas gift appeal. Thanks to the incredible generosity of Australians, the Appeal has collected more than 5 million gifts for people in need over the past 23 years.

Last year, the Appeal raised more than 464,000 gifts. In 2011, The Appeal aims to collect more than 470,000 gifts nationally, for distribution via our charity partner, The Salvation Army.

The concept for the Kmart Wishing Tree Appeal first came about when an Adelaide team member suggested Kmart use its network of stores as gift collection points, assisting charity groups at Christmas.

The 2011 Kmart Wishing Tree Appeal will run from 16 November until Christmas Eve.

Now an Australian Christmas tradition, the Kmart Wishing Tree Appeal is heavily relied upon by The Salvation Army to provide support to families in need at Christmas.
